The Role:

The Program Assistant assists with the delivery of accommodated and standard exams, general office and program duties. All employees are expected to support CWU's commitment to diversity and to bring and support inclusion into the university environment.

Job Duties

Testing Program
- Administer testing examinations
- Ensure current testing requirements are followed as established by companies/testing organizations/certifications such as the Postal Service; irrigation; heating, ventilation, and air conditioning (HVAC); medical certifications including paramedics; Graduate Record Examination (GRE); placement exams; etc.
- Follow specific requirements for checking in, instructions to individuals, digital signatures, pictures, etc.
- Maintain electronic and manual files; compose and save correspondence; fax, scan, copy, create, revise, and save forms for office use; process duplicating requests; create, maintain and use Excel spreadsheets and Word documents
- Responsible for providing excellent customer service to students, faculty, and the public by answering questions regarding the test center and internal processes
- Verify candidate's identity and enrollment by using standard testing guidelines
- Provide test instructions, distributes test materials, monitors candidates as they test, collects test materials
- Follow established Testing Center guidelines, policies, and procedures
- File tests, answer keys, and student answer sheets
- Notify Director of testing security irregularities
- Responsible for the security of test materials and maintain confidential material
- Inventory testing material as it arrives or leaves office. Maintain appropriate level of supplies by notifying Director of supply requirements
- Enter test scores into PeopleSoft
- Communicate test scores to other university offices as needed

Accommodated Testing
- Verify student identity using standard testing guidelines
- Confirm student has approved accommodations by using internal procedures
- Maintain filing system with student exams
- Maintain filing system with professor proctor notes
- Administer exams to students with disabilities
- Ensure correct exam time limits are applied for every student
- Collect, scan and email exam results to professors
- Responsible for security of all exams
- Make arrangements for reader or scribe as needed

- Other duties as assigned

Pay, Benefits, & Work Schedule

Salary: This position is based on the range 37 of the Washington State Classification Listing, which has a minimum annual salary of $18,870 and maximum annual salary of $25,044. In accordance with RCW 49.58.110, the above salary reflects the full salary range for this position. Individual placement within the range is based on the candidate's current experience, education, skills, and abilities related to the position. (Adjusted per 0.50 FTE)

Schedule/Appointment: Monday - Friday, 11:00am-3:00pm / Schedule may vary dependent on department needs / 20 hours a week / PSE Bargaining Unit 4

Working Conditions: Work is performed in an indoor office setting with frequent in-person interactions. It is essential to be able to remain at a desk/computer workstation for prolonged periods of time, perform extensive data entry and other computer-related tasks and create/maintain filing systems for departmental records. Some evening or weekend work and/or occasional travel may be required.
